/************************************************************
|
||||
OP_ub2 -- op 354 == UBFLOAT2
|
||||
354/0 ADD
|
||||
354/1 SUB
|
||||
354/2 ISUB
|
||||
354/3 MULT
|
||||
354/4 DIV
|
||||
354/5 GREAT
|
||||
354/6 MAX
|
||||
354/7 MIN
|
||||
354/8 REM
|
||||
354/9 AREF
|
||||
***********************************************************/
|
||||
N_OP_ubfloat2(int a2, int a1, int alpha)
|
||||
{
|
||||
REGISTER float arg1, arg2;
|
||||
float ans;
|
||||
int ret;
|
||||
|
||||
/* Unboxed floating point args (a1, a2) look like float, but */
|
||||
/* can't be declared as such because all float args get passed */
|
||||
/* as double. (That can be avoided in ansi C.) Instead, they */
|
||||
/* are declared int and accessed as float through cast pointers. */
|
||||
/* The return value is handled similarly. */
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
arg1 = *(float *)&a1;
|
||||
arg2 = *(float *)&a2;
|
||||
FPCLEAR;
|
||||
switch (alpha) {
|
||||
case 0: /* add */ ans = arg1 + arg2; break;
|
||||
case 1: /* sub */ ans = arg2 - arg1; break;
|
||||
case 2: /* isub */ ans = arg1 - arg2; break;
|
||||
case 3: /* mul */ ans = arg1 * arg2; break;
|
||||
case 4: /* div */ ans = arg2 / arg1; break;
|
||||
case 5: /* gt */ if (arg2 > arg1) return(ATOM_T); else return(NIL_PTR);
|
||||
case 6: /* max */ if (arg2 > arg1) return(a2); else return(a1);
|
||||
case 7: /* min */ if (arg2 > arg1) return(a1); else return(a2);
|
||||
case 8: /* rem */ ans = fmod(arg2,arg1); break;
|
||||
default: ERROR_EXIT(a1);
|
||||
}/* end switch */
|
||||
|
||||
ret = *(int *)&ans; /* Convert it back to int for 32 bit storage */
|
||||
if (FPTEST(ans)) ERROR_EXIT(a1);
|
||||
return(ret);
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
}/* end N_OP_ub2() */
